	sched: Optimize finish_lock_switch()
The kernel test robot measured a -1.6% performance regression on will-it-scale/sched_yield due to commit:2558aacff8("sched/hotplug: Ensure only per-cpu kthreads run during hotplug") Even though we were careful to replace a single load with another single load from the same cacheline. Restore finish_lock_switch() to the exact state before the offending patch and solve the problem differently.
